They can't get some shoddy pennant from the Giants that looks like X and somebody else gets something from the Cardinals that looks like Y. It's got to all be the same.
I mean, like, let's take the Browns and Packers.
How many pennants do you think the Browns sold, you know, in the city of Cleveland with as big and storied as the Browns are versus the Packers in a town like Green Bay?
And what Roselle is saying is just like TV, I don't care how much merchandise you sell,
The Packers are getting the same check from enterprises as the Browns are.
